Can a Cat Hear Ultrasonic Sound
Yes, cats can hear ultrasonic sounds. Their hearing range extends well beyond the limits of human perception, allowing them to detect high-frequency noises that are inaudible to us. This heightened auditory ability is an evolutionary trait that helps them hunt and navigate their environment effectively.
Most humans can hear sounds in the range of 20 Hz to 20,000 Hz (20 kHz), but cats have an impressive hearing spectrum that spans approximately 48 Hz to 85 kHz. This means they are capable of perceiving ultrasonic frequencies well above 20 kHz, making them sensitive to a variety of high-pitched sounds.
Ultrasonic sounds are generally defined as frequencies above 20 kHz. Since cats can hear up to approximately 85 kHz, they are able to perceive a broad spectrum of ultrasonic noises. This ability is particularly noticeable when they respond to certain high-frequency sounds, such as the ultrasonic calls of rodents or specific electronic devices designed for pest control.
How Do Cats Hear Ultrasonic Sounds?
Understanding how cats perceive ultrasonic sounds involves examining their unique auditory anatomy. Cats have a highly developed ear structure with 32 muscles controlling their ear movements, allowing them to pinpoint the source of sounds with remarkable accuracy.
The cochlea, a spiral-shaped part of the inner ear, in cats is more sensitive to high-frequency sounds than in humans. This increased sensitivity enables them to detect ultrasonic frequencies, which are crucial for their survival as predators.
When an ultrasonic sound is emitted, a cat's ears can pick up the high-frequency vibrations, and their brain processes these signals to interpret the sound's origin and nature. For example, a rodent squeaking or ultrasonic pest repellers emitting high-frequency pulses can trigger a cat's hunting instinct or curiosity.
Common Devices That Emit Ultrasonic Sounds and Their Impact on Cats
- Ultrasonic Pest Repellers: Devices designed to deter rodents and insects often emit high-frequency sounds in the ultrasonic range. While effective for pests, these sounds can also be heard by cats, which may find them irritating or distressing.
- Pet Training Devices: Some training tools utilize ultrasonic sounds to get a pet’s attention or discourage unwanted behavior. Cats can perceive these sounds, and their reactions may vary from curiosity to agitation.
- Electronic Toys and Callers: Certain toys or electronic devices may produce ultrasonic noises to attract cats or mimic prey sounds, stimulating their hunting instincts.
It's important for pet owners to recognize that while cats can hear ultrasonic sounds, their responses depend on individual temperament and the context of the sound. Excessive or poorly timed ultrasonic noise can cause stress or anxiety in some cats.
How Do Cats React to Ultrasonic Sounds?
Cats' reactions to ultrasonic sounds can vary widely. Some common responses include:
- Curiosity: Many cats will investigate the source of the sound, pawing at or sniffing the device emitting it.
- Startle or fear: Sudden ultrasonic noises can startle a cat, leading to hiding or defensive behavior.
- Disinterest: Some cats may ignore ultrasonic sounds altogether, especially if they are accustomed to high-frequency noises.
- Stress or agitation: Prolonged exposure to irritating ultrasonic sounds can cause stress, leading to excessive grooming, aggression, or withdrawal.
Understanding these reactions can help owners make informed decisions about the environment and devices used around their cats. If a cat shows signs of distress, it’s advisable to turn off or remove the source of ultrasonic noise.
How to Handle Ultrasonic Sound Exposure for Cats
If you're using ultrasonic devices around your home, consider the following tips to ensure your cat's comfort and safety:
- Limit exposure: Use ultrasonic devices sparingly and avoid continuous operation, especially if your cat shows adverse reactions.
- Observe your cat's behavior: Pay attention to signs of stress, such as hiding, vocalizing, or aggressive behavior, and adjust device usage accordingly.
- Provide safe spaces: Ensure your cat has access to quiet, comfortable areas away from ultrasonic sources.
- Choose pet-friendly products: When purchasing ultrasonic devices, look for ones designed to be safe for household pets or consult a veterinarian for recommendations.
- Consider alternative pest control methods: If ultrasonic pest repellents disturb your cat, explore other options like physical barriers or natural deterrents.
By being mindful of ultrasonic sound exposure, pet owners can help maintain their cats’ emotional well-being and reduce unnecessary stress caused by high-frequency noises.
